LowCountry Alliance for Healthy Youth Chosen as HH Market's Non-Profit of the Month

  • Mar 14
  • 1 min read

The LowCountry Alliance for Healthy Youth (LCAHY) was chosen as the Hilton Head Market’s Non-Profit of the month. HH Market’s Non-Profit of the Month receives an $800 donation in exchange for staffing a table during the market. LCAHY staffed an information table at the Hilton Head Market three Saturdays in March to create awareness for the coalition and its prevention resources. LCAHY provided community members with a free Deterra bag and distributed LCAHY’s Year-Round Rx Drop Box Location Fact Cards. Members of LCAHY’s Youth Coalition supported the event by selling raffle tickets for $2 for a chance to win a local Serg Restaurant gift card. Distributing LCAHY’s Year-Round Rx Drop Box Locations Fact card is an activity in LCAHY’s 12-Month Action under Strategy 1 Providing Information. Participating in opportunities to receive local funds is part of LCAHY’s Sustainability Plan.

ONDCP Grant Award

LCAHY, a 501(c)(3), is a recipient of the Drug-Free Communities (DFC) Support Program grant awarded by the White House Office of National Drug Control Policy (ONDCP) and administered by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C).

The Community Foundation of the Lowcountry serves as our fiscal agent.
